Power and Performance
The Cordless Impact Wrench compatible with Milwaukee 18V Battery boasts a remarkable torque of 1000 ft-lbs (1360N.m), making it suitable for heavy-duty tasks. It features a brushless motor and offers four modes, allowing for precise control. In contrast, the Cordless Impact Wrench from Tools 007 provides a lower torque of 300N.m but compensates with an impressive maximum speed of 3300 RPM. While both tools have their strengths, the Milwaukee-compatible wrench is far superior in torque, which can be crucial for more demanding applications.
Battery and Runtime
Battery life is a critical factor for users who rely on cordless tools. The Cordless Impact Wrench from Tools 007 comes with two 2.0Ah batteries, allowing for extended use—up to 160 minutes on a single charge. This feature provides a significant advantage for ongoing projects. On the other hand, the Cordless Impact Wrench compatible with Milwaukee 18V Battery does not include any batteries, which could lead to additional costs, particularly for users who do not already own compatible batteries. Thus, the Cordless Impact Wrench from Tools 007 offers a more convenient solution for those looking for a complete kit.
Design and Usability
When it comes to usability, both wrenches feature built-in LED lights, which assist with visibility in dark or narrow spaces. However, the Cordless Impact Wrench from Tools 007 enhances its usability with three adjustable speed settings and an auto-stop feature, which prevents nuts and bolts from falling off after loosening. This attention to detail makes it a versatile tool for various applications, from automotive work to home repairs. In contrast, the Milwaukee-compatible wrench offers fewer control options, though it does provide impressive torque for heavy-duty tasks.
Application Versatility
The Cordless Impact Wrench from Tools 007 is designed for a wide range of applications, including furniture assembly and household repairs, thanks to its multi-functional capabilities and adjustable settings. It can also function as a screwdriver, adding to its versatility. The Cordless Impact Wrench compatible with Milwaukee 18V Battery, while powerful, is primarily geared towards automotive and heavy equipment tasks, making it somewhat less versatile for general home use. Therefore, if you need a tool for various types of jobs, the Cordless Impact Wrench from Tools 007 may be the better choice.

Which should you buy?
Choosing between the Cordless Impact Wrench compatible with Milwaukee 18V Battery and the Cordless Impact Wrench from Tools 007 ultimately depends on your specific needs. If you require high torque for heavy-duty tasks and already own compatible batteries, the Milwaukee-compatible wrench is a solid choice. However, if you're looking for an all-around, cost-effective tool with included batteries and versatility for various applications, the Cordless Impact Wrench from Tools 007 is likely the better option.
